Abstract
In this paper, we consider the detection of turbo coded symbols in orthogonal frequency division multiplexed (OFDM) systems and propose a turbo detector composed of a turbo decoder and a channel estimator. These modules perform jointly and exchange a soft information through an iterative process. The decoder consists of the maximum a posteriori MAP-BCJR algorithm and the channel estimator is based on the minimum mean square error (MMSE) criterion. The proposed approach allows for the use of all available information, increases the quality of channel estimation and improves the system performance. Simulation results for rate 1/3 turbo code show the efficiency of the proposed detector.
